Transaction 1efdbbf7628fa48aa3a170c44f94dba73a4f2e026453d0451e1172165bcc5341

1 Input
1 Outputs
  • 1efdbbf7628fa48aa3a170c44f94dba73a4f2e026453d0451e1172165bcc5341:0
  • value  295916
    address  39WtXTwfAbkeEFAHDfXeHDSkTtAGHpdSJP